Job Title: Facilities Manager - Gym Operations and Property Management Company: WTF Gyms Location: Noida, Uttar Pradesh, India Employment Type: Full-time Workplace Type: On-site Seniority Level: Associate Job Description: WTF Gyms is looking for a skilled and proactive Facilities Manager to oversee the complete management of all WTF Gyms properties. This includes end-to-end operational oversight, sponsor coordination, physical inspections, and ensuring compliance across multiple properties. The ideal candidate will ensure all properties operate at the highest standards, driving efficiency and customer satisfaction. This role demands someone with experience in managing gym facilities or similar industries, with a keen eye for operational details, regular audits, and property upkeep. Responsibilities:
- Manage day-to-day operations of all WTF Gyms properties, ensuring smooth functionality across locations.
- Oversee all aspects of property management, including sponsor requirements and tenant relations.
- Conduct regular physical inspections and ensure weekly audits for operational compliance and maintenance.
- Develop and maintain schedules for property maintenance, repairs, and upgrades.
- Ensure all gyms meet safety, brand, and operational compliance standards.
- Act as a point of contact for property-related issues, promptly addressing concerns from tenants, sponsors, and stakeholders.
- Monitor contracts, vendors, and service providers to maintain the highest level of service quality.
- Ensure timely reporting of operational performance, audits, and compliance metrics for all facilities.
- Drive improvement initiatives across properties to enhance customer experience and operational efficiency.
- Collaborate with internal teams and sponsors to align property performance with brand standards and goals.
- Experience: Minimum 3-5 years in facilities or property management, preferably in the fitness or gym industry.
- Skills: Strong organizational, multitasking, and problem-solving skills.
- Knowledge: Familiarity with maintenance protocols, regulatory compliance, and safety standards.
- Inspection & Auditing: Proven ability to conduct regular audits and physical inspections with actionable results.
- Communication: Excellent verbal and written communication skills to manage internal and external stakeholders.
- Tools: Experience using property management systems or tools is a plus.
- Education: Bachelor’s degree in Facilities Management, Business Administration, or a related field is preferred.
